Abstract: | In this study, high sulfate content ulvan (HU) was prepared with sulfur trioxide/N,N-dimethylformamide (SO3-DMF) in formamide, and the antihyperlipidemic activity of ulvan and HU in mice was determined. Obvious differences in antihyperlipidemic activity between natural ulvan and HU were observed, moreover, the antihyperlipidemic activity of HU-fed 250 mg/kg was the strongest, compared to natural ulvan fed group, triglyceride (TG) and low density lipoprotein cholesterol (LDL-C) concentrations were significantly decreased 28.1% (P < 0.05) and 28.4% (P < 0.01), respectively. It was likely that the sulfate content had significant effect on the antihyperlipidemic activity. On the other hand, the results proved that the antihyperlipidemic activity was not concentration dependent for HU-fed mice. |
